Image: Angel Garcia: Khan is overrated, he's a nobodyBy William Mackay: Angel Garcia, the father of WBC light welterweight champion Danny Garcia (23-0, 14 KO’s), doesn’t see former IBF/WBA light welterweight champion Amir Khan (26-2, 18 KO’s) being a problem at all for his son Danny. Khan and the 24-year-old Garcia will be fighting on July 14th at the Mandalay Bay Resort & Casino in Las Vegas, Nevada.

Khan could get the WBA title back by the time he faces Garcia. Right now there’s a possibility that the World Boxing Association may strip Lamont Peterson of the title and either give it back to Khan or have it vacant for the Khan-Garcia fight.

Danny’s father Angel said this to RingTV “Well, Khan is a nobody. As I have said, he’s an overrated fighter…Khan will be looking up at the lights upside down.”

Garcia does have some power and he’s got the work rate to give Khan fits if he’s able to catch up to him. Khan has already said that he plans on fighting in a slick manner, which translated probably means he’s going to hit and run more than he did in his last fight, a 12 round decision loss to Peterson last December.

Khan was trying to be slick in that fight, but Peterson did such a great job of cutting off the ring and catching up to Khan. Peterson literally had to job after Khan because that was the only way he catch up to him because of Khan’s constant movement. When Peterson did catch up to Khan, he was often shoved away or grabbed by the head and pulled forward. The referee allowed the head grabbing but took points off for Khan’s constant shoving. I thought the head pulling down, as well as the head-locks from Khan, should have resulted in penalization’s as well.

Garcia will have to cut off the ring and stay on top of Khan if he wants to win. He can’t let Khan play his hit and run style of fighting and hope to succeed.
